    A jigger golf club can refer to one of two types of clubs. Most often, it describes a predecessor to the modern 4-iron. You may also see the term associated with a pitching club or lofting iron, an early version of today's pitching wedge. On 1stDibs, find a selection of antique and vintage golf clubs.

    No, hickory golf clubs are no longer made for play but are often sought after by collectors. Manufacturers favor metal materials for additional durability. Hickory clubs are still seen as collector items for golf aficionados and can be proudly displayed as decor. Browse a wide selection of vintage hickory golf clubs on 1stDibs.

    Some old hickory golf clubs may be worth something. However, the condition of the clubs will have a big impact on value. Most golf clubs that underwent regular use will show some level of wear and tear, which may negatively impact resale price. Also, complete sets of golf clubs tend to be worth more than individual pieces. If you have questions about a particular club or set, enlist the help of a certified appraiser who can evaluate the equipment and estimate its value. On 1stDibs, shop a range of golf clubs.
